2 in what direction is matter displaced in a transverse wave? a in the same direction as the energy flow b in the opposite direction as the energy flow c in a spiral around the energy flow d at a right angle to the energy flow

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

To determine the direction of matter displacement in a transverse wave, we recall the definition of a transverse wave: in a transverse wave, the particles of the medium (matter) vibrate perpendicular (at a right angle) to the direction of energy (wave) propagation. Longitudinal waves have matter displacement parallel to energy flow, but transverse waves (e.g., light, water waves) have perpendicular displacement. Option A is for longitudinal (same direction), B is incorrect, C is not a characteristic of transverse waves. So D matches the transverse wave definition.

Answer:

D. At a right angle to the energy flow
